Pros and Cons of Each Finish



Selecting the appropriate paint finish involves weighing the advantages and disadvantages of each choice to find what finest fits your demands. For instance, level surfaces supply a smooth, non-reflective surface that hides blemishes well, however they can be more difficult to cleanse and might not stand up in high-traffic locations.

On the other hand, eggshell finishes offer a great balance; they're a little more sturdy and cleanable, making them wonderful for living spaces and bed rooms.

If you require something a lot more durable, satin surfaces beam intense. They're very easy to tidy, making them perfect for bathroom and kitchens, yet that sheen can highlight surface imperfections.

Semi-gloss surfaces are likewise extremely resilient and moisture-resistant, perfect for trim and moldings, yet they can be fairly reflective, which may not fit all tastes.

Tips for Choosing the Right End Up



To ensure you select the ideal paint coating for your space, take into consideration the feature of each area and the degree of sturdiness you require. For high-traffic locations like hallways or youngsters' rooms, select an extra resilient surface, such as semi-gloss or satin, which can withstand damage. In contrast, for low-traffic areas like rooms, a matte or eggshell surface could function well, supplying a softer appearance.



Next, think about the lighting in the area. Shiny surfaces reflect light, making a space feel brighter and extra sizable. If you wish to develop a relaxing environment, stick to matte or level coatings, which take in light and add heat.

Do not ignore upkeep. Glossy surfaces are easier to cleanse, while matte coatings might require more upkeep, specifically in kitchen areas or shower rooms.
